What is an Undergraduate Teaching Assistant cover letter?
An Undergraduate Teaching Assistant cover letter is a key component in the application process for undergraduate teaching assistant positions. It serves to introduce the applicant to the hiring committee, highlight relevant skills and experiences, and convey enthusiasm for the role. This document complements a resume and offers a more personalized narrative that can help differentiate one candidate from another.
Why organizations use Undergraduate Teaching Assistant cover letters
Cover letters provide organizations with insights into an applicant’s personality, communication skills, and motivation for the assistantship. They allow the hiring committee to understand how an applicant views the role and how their experience aligns with the needs of the department. Furthermore, a well-crafted cover letter can showcase an applicant’s ability to articulate thoughts clearly, which is essential for teaching roles.
